George W Dunne National Golf Course
About
Tee | Par | Length | Rating | Slope |
---|---|---|---|---|
Gold | 72 | 7262 yards | 75.4 | 142 |
Blue | 72 | 6677 yards | 72.7 | 136 |
White | 72 | 6148 yards | 70.3 | 130 |
Red | 72 | 5452 yards | 71.6 | 126 |
Hole | 1 | 2 | 3 | 4 | 5 | 6 | 7 | 8 | 9 | Out | 10 | 11 | 12 | 13 | 14 | 15 | 16 | 17 | 18 | In | Total |
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Gold M: 75.6/142 | 541 | 413 | 170 | 445 | 418 | 586 | 179 | 392 | 467 | 3611 | 446 | 538 | 401 | 195 | 561 | 457 | 394 | 205 | 454 | 3651 | 7262 |
Blue M: 72.9/136 | 511 | 381 | 145 | 415 | 376 | 545 | 165 | 349 | 428 | 3315 | 415 | 514 | 362 | 165 | 525 | 411 | 358 | 175 | 437 | 3362 | 6677 |
White M: 70.5/130 W: 75.7/136 | 479 | 353 | 125 | 384 | 348 | 511 | 132 | 316 | 404 | 3052 | 382 | 472 | 337 | 131 | 497 | 379 | 326 | 146 | 426 | 3096 | 6148 |
Red M: 67.3/122 W: 71.8/128 | 433 | 308 | 115 | 336 | 323 | 474 | 95 | 286 | 352 | 2722 | 319 | 385 | 310 | 111 | 463 | 338 | 286 | 115 | 403 | 2730 | 5452 |
Handicap | 7 | 13 | 17 | 3 | 9 | 1 | 15 | 11 | 5 | 10 | 2 | 12 | 18 | 6 | 8 | 14 | 16 | 4 | |||
Par | 5 | 4 | 3 | 4 | 4 | 5 | 3 | 4 | 4 | 36 | 4 | 5 | 4 | 3 | 5 | 4 | 4 | 3 | 4 | 36 | 72 |

A great layout almost wasted by poor management
This course has a great layout. The Forest Preserve, that owns this and several other courses hires companies to manage the courses. I played this course before and during Billy Casper company managed it. Casper did not do a good job. Currently managed by Indigo. The course conditions have not gotten much better.
